Sleeping while depressed (self.BipolarReddit)
submitted 7 months ago by NoMathematician5406
Anyone else sleep loads and go to bed really early when depressed? Does this normalize when you get out of the depression and less sleep is needed?

When I'm depressed I often try to deliberately sleep as a way of escaping the world. And I might try to force myself to sleep more just so I don't have to deal with anything. So yeah. Lots of sleep.
Once I'm not depressed, my sleep patterns normalise back to about 5-7 hours a night.

Yeah, sometimes I’ll lay down and sleep but usually I fight it. Sleeping when I know I shouldn’t makes me feel guilty and that fuels my depression. I force myself to be up and present and interacting with my family. I just tell them how I’m feeling and apologize for my affect if it’s off. Usually they don’t notice unless I say something. It’s not necessarily masking, it’s just refusing to give in.
If I can’t push through it, I seek outside help.
It normalizes when the depression lifts. Getting out early in the day and getting sunshine and walking makes it normalize much faster.
